On 05/04/2018 10:26 AM, Emmanuel Vadot wrote: > If compile with support for the efi loader we need to mark the pages > allocated for the framebuffer as reserved so the kernel won't attempt > to use them for other uses. > > Signed-off-by: Emmanuel Vadot <[email protected]> > --- > drivers/video/sunxi/sunxi_de2.c | 8 ++++++++ > 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+) > > diff --git a/drivers/video/sunxi/sunxi_de2.c b/drivers/video/sunxi/sunxi_de2.c > index 860187323c..563e4b583d 100644 > --- a/drivers/video/sunxi/sunxi_de2.c > +++ b/drivers/video/sunxi/sunxi_de2.c > @@ -10,6 +10,7 @@ > #include <display.h> > #include <dm.h> > #include <edid.h> > +#include <efi_loader.h> > #include <fdtdec.h> > #include <fdt_support.h> > #include <video.h> > @@ -222,6 +223,13 @@ static int sunxi_de2_init(struct udevice *dev, ulong > fbbase, > uc_priv->bpix = l2bpp; > debug("fb=%lx, size=%d %d\n", fbbase, uc_priv->xsize, uc_priv->ysize); > > +#ifdef CONFIG_EFI_LOADER > + efi_add_memory_map(fbbase, > + ALIGN(timing.hactive.typ * timing.vactive.typ * > + (1 << l2bpp) / 8, EFI_PAGE_SIZE) >> EFI_PAGE_SHIFT, > + EFI_RESERVED_MEMORY_TYPE, false);
Should fbbase not be EFI_PAGE_SIZE (4k) aligned you would have to round it down. I wonder why below we use macro VNBYTES() but not here.
